The Napier Technical Memorial Band, directed by Hoani Hawaikirangi, will present another of its afternoon concerts in St Paul's Presbyterian Church, Tennyson St, Napier - at 2pm this Sunday.
A varied programme will be presented, featuring items from the recent holiday workshop run by the band, plus Romance For Bassoon by Elgar and the popular American solo with variations, Lucy Long, with guest artist, bassoonist Craig Bradfield from the NZ Navy Band.
In 1979, Bradfield studied at the Victorian College of the Arts, Melbourne, and played in the Australian Philharmonic Orchestra, was principal bassoonist in the Army Concert Band, played with many of Australia's major orchestras and Australia's premier wind band, the Grainger Wind Symphony.
Post-graduate study followed in England, Hungary and Norway. From 1997 to 2000, Bradfield was principal bassoon in the Kuala Lumpur Symphony Orchestra, with further experience gained at the National Conservatorium of Music in Jerusalem, Israel where he founded the Opus Chamber Ensemble.
On his return to New Zealand he completed a degree in Media Arts and Master of Music at the University of Waikato.
